Mama S, these are the results of the selection of nappies I have bought so far.
For reference, Max is relatively big for a new born at 3.8 kg.
Bumsters - size S
Still WAY too big to use
Rumpsters - size S
Very trim and the 'cutest' style that we have. We have had one leak with them, up the back.
I have also had a leak with a disposable too though, so am doing them all up a bit tighter now.
Bubble Bubs - size NB {handmade feece nappy}
Good size and nice fit, these work well.
Bum Genius.
Max fits into these fine on the smallest size, {a smaller baby may need to wait a bit to use them} so they are good value for money, considering they will expand and last until toilet trained.
The only thing I don't like about them is they have a 'plasticy', rather than a 'fabric' cover, but that's just an aesthetics thing really. They are HUGE on, as they are concertined right down to fit new born, so wouldn't fit under a lot of outfits.
As they are a pocket nappy, they are much easier to get dry than the AIOs though. Definitely worth investing in a few to try, and see what you think.
Now I've given it a go, I am going to try some more pocket nappies now, they are not really harder to use than an AIO, you just need to stuff them ahead of time, and I like the quick dry.
Glad I didn't stock up too much on NB sizes as Max is quite big and will be fine in most 'smalls' I'm sure.
